As for the configuration of the LEDs, I am using the resistors to drop the 13.4v to a 3.5v feed. I worked this out using the following formula...

(Vs-Vr) / I = R

Vs: Voltage of the LED (3.5v)

Vr: Voltage of the power source (~13.4v)

I: Current draw (0.05A)

Therefore...

(13.4-3.5)/0.05 = 198ohm

So in that a 200ohm resistor will do but I went for a little higher with 220ohm

Also an added tip: (that i did not use myself)

If you can see the LEDs through the paint, try to file the top of the LED, flat, to dispurse the light, as an LED is designed to be directional.

*Try it on one first, before doing all of them.

But it also helps to paint a black base coat first.

With mine i put a piece of black stick-on sponge, in-between each letter, right in front of the LEDs.

As for the painting, it was fairly easy...

First I got contact and placed it over all of the letters, next I got a stanley knife and cut around the letters, removing any of the excess contact so that only the letters themselves were covered. After all was prepared I coated the garnish with two coats of black enamel paint and allowed it to dry. To test if two coats was enough to stop the light I placed one of the LEDs behind it and sure enough, it did the trick! Then I got the white enamel, sprayed on two coats of that, allowed time to dry and peeled off the contact being careful not to damage any other areas.

Craved: It's called a "PCB Bread Board", at least that's what they used to call it. The board i bought came in a size, roughly 2"x10", if you look closely at my board pics you will see that i had to join 2 pcs together to get the right length. It has multiple lines of conductivity, i just cut it down to fit, ensure you break the lines as shown in my hand-drawn pic.

With the LEDs, just file a little to make the peak of the dome flat. Just do one at first, then test.
